Gene: [22q112/COMTE] catechol-O-methyltransferase activity, low (in red cell); [COMT ]


COM

HGM and MIM consider this marker as the structural gene for catechol-O-methyltransferase (EC:2.1.1.6). However, according to literature data, it is a tentative factor regulating the enzyme activity in red blood cells."
